自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(12)
  • 资源 (1)
  • 收藏
  • 关注

原创 vue项目实战(个人博客)五------使用媒体查询实现响应式设计

一些关键字max-width最大宽度@media screen and (max-width:900px){/**最大媒体宽度**/}min-width最小宽度@media screen and (max-width:540px){/**最小媒体宽度**/ }not在不满足条件时@media not print and (max-width: 1200px){/**排除媒体宽度**/}only特定的媒体类型@media only screen and (min-width

2020-08-22 20:13:46 1064

原创 媒体查询,响应式布局

method1:  根据不同屏幕调用不同样式表<link rel="stylesheet" href="css1.css" media="screen and (min-width:500px)"><link rel="stylesheet" href="css2.css" media="screen and (min-width:761px)"><link rel="stylesheet" href="css3.css" media="screen and (min-

2020-08-22 20:05:13 116

原创 数组去重

var arr=[1,3,7,6,8]function a(){ for(i=0;i<arr.length;i++){ for(var j = 0;j<arr.length-i;j++){ if(arr[j]>arr[j+1]){ var temp = arr[j]; arr[j] = arr[j+1]; arr[j+1] = temp

2020-08-21 22:08:06 138

原创 路由传参的三种方法

项目中很多情况下都需要进行路由之间的传值,想过很多种方式sessionstorage/localstorage/cookie 进行离线缓存存储也可以,用vuex也可以,不过有些大材小用吧,不管怎么说因场景而异下面我来说下vue自带的路由传参的三种基本方式先有如下场景 点击当前页的某个按钮跳转到另外一个页面去,并将某个值带过去<div class="examine" @click="insurance(2)">查看详情</div>第一种方法 页面刷新数据不会丢失metho

2020-08-21 18:50:32 2590

原创 vue判断是否登录的导航守卫

给需要验证的页面加上meta:{requiresAuth: true} **> {> path:"/scientific",name:"scientific",component:scientific,> meta:{requiresAuth: true} },**然后根据这个在前端判断权限// 导航守卫// 使用 router.beforeEach 注册一个全局前置守卫,判断用户是否登陆router.beforeEach((to, from,

2020-08-21 18:46:04 290 1

原创 Vue 改变/动态改变 title

目的:vue改变 title。分两种情况,第一种你事先已经定义好了 title,比如 首页 啊什么的,第二种,是你无法确认的,比如一个看文章的页面,这个 title 就是文章的标题,你事先无法知道用户获取的是那个文章。第一种:1-1、首先我们需要给路由设置 title1-2、在main.js 文件写入下面的代码// 根据路由设置标题**router.beforeEach((to, from, next) => { > /路由发生改变修改页面的title / > if

2020-08-21 18:39:53 301

原创 DOM 渲染在 哪个周期中就已经完成

DOM 渲染在 mounted 中就已经完成了。

2020-03-22 12:14:15 4319

原创 第一次页面加载会触发哪几个钩子?

会触发 下面这几个beforeCreate, created, beforeMount, mounted 。

2020-03-22 12:13:45 5141

原创 vue生命周期的作用是什么

它的生命周期中有多个事件钩子,让我们在控制整个Vue实例的过程时更容易形成好的逻辑。

2020-03-22 12:11:02 1397

原创 什么是Vue生命周期

Vue 实例从创建到销毁的过程,就是生命周期。从开始创建、初始化数据、编译模板、挂载Dom→渲染、更新→渲染、销毁等一系列过程,称之为 Vue 的生命周期。...

2020-03-22 12:08:19 172

原创 Vue的生命周期

beforeCreate(创建前) 在数据观测和初始化事件还未开始created(创建后) 完成数据观测,属性和方法的运算,初始化事件,el属性还没有显示出来beforeMount(载入前)在挂载开始之前被调用,相关的render函数首次被调用。实例已完成以下的配置:编译模板,把data里面的数据和模板生成html。注意此时还没有挂载html到页面上。mounted(载入后)在el被新创建的vm...

2020-03-22 12:07:33 96

原创 对于MVVM的理解

MVVM 是 Model-View-ViewModel 的缩写。Model代表数据模型,也可以在Model中定义数据修改和操作的业务逻辑。View 代表UI 组件,它负责将数据模型转化成UI 展现出来。ViewModel 监听模型数据的改变和控制视图行为、处理用户交互,简单理解就是一个同步View 和 Model的对象,连接Model和View。在MVVM架构下,View 和 Model ...

2020-03-22 12:05:51 259

培训第一天作业.html(鼠标划过显示、阴影鼠标划过显示、阴影)

鼠标划过显示、阴影鼠标划过显示、阴影

2019-08-06

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除